ABOUT THIS ALBUM


Album Notes
Equally energetic and intimate, Love Bossa moves from the samba rhythms of “So Danco Samba” to the luscious and wistful arrangement of “The Girl from Ipanema" sung in original Brazilian Portuguese...passionate, sexy, soulful, and upbeat Bossa.
Produced and Recorded at Baker Studios in Victoria, BC, Canada by Joby Baker whose production credits include Grammy and Juno award winning artists, this album features a smooth mix of Bossa Nova standards from composers, Antonio Carlos Jobim, Jorge Ben, Ronaldo Boscoli and Luiz Bonfa. Edie DaPonte sings with John MacArthur on guitar, Joey Smith on Bass, Roy Styffe on Sax and Joby Baker on backing vocals, percussion, piano and bass. Influenced by Edie’s Portuguese roots, most of the tracks are sung in Brazilian Portuguese blending beautifully with John’s creative latin stylings.
. The last 2 tracks are originals. Of note is “Broken Dreams” which is the only track sung in English. It’s a lament for lost opportunities and a request to never give up on your dreams.
